Bellator MMA is breaking out. There’s a combination of rising stars propping the company up. If you missed it, they recently completed their heavyweight world grand prix, with Ryan Bader defeating Fedor Emelianenko. But the real star is 21-year-old Mike Kimbel.

The blue-chip prospect tied a Bellator record in October when he knocked out Alex Potts in just six seconds. Check out Kimbel in action.

If shots like that entertain you, know Bellator doesn’t stop. On Friday and Saturday, Bellator Mixed Martial Arts will be at the Winstar Casino Global Events Center in Thackerville, Oklahoma on March 22. Tickets for the event start at $65.08 on StubHub.com. Then, the gladiators will head out to the Pechanga Entertainment Center in Temecula, California on March 29. Tickets are hot, starting at $112. Then, to kick off the month, the SAP Center in San Jose, California will host Bellator MMA on April 4. Admission ranges from $63 to $679. All prices are from StubHub.com.
